Transaction 4a524620c2866dab7ca17ff640d9ce18c4ed104d044f25e1328e282899c6dcaf

1 Input
2 Outputs
  • 4a524620c2866dab7ca17ff640d9ce18c4ed104d044f25e1328e282899c6dcaf:0
  • value  10716900
    address  17XcBp1QyzKhTRb29dob3vW2929m5DSYja
  • 4a524620c2866dab7ca17ff640d9ce18c4ed104d044f25e1328e282899c6dcaf:1
  • value  21946894
    address  15tYkYhN5KY2qVCerPDvLo59movgKSVt2F